Wednesday, Nov. 7
Burglary, grand larceny, financial transaction card theft/fraud, 11 a.m.
East Quad, 1400 Blossom St.
Bank of America credit cards, a digital camera, a Wii, games, controllers and a gold and diamond necklace were taken. The cards were used before they could be cancelled.
Estimated value: $2,132
Reporting officer: M. Winnington
Thursday, Nov. 8
Petit larceny, 3:15 p.m.
Blatt PE Center, 1328 Wheat St.
Someone took a pair of pants from the men's locker room. A wallet with $20 cash, two Visa credit cards, a Mastercard, a USB drive and a South Carolina driver's license were in them.
Estimated value: $88
Reporting officer: W. Guyon
Friday, Nov. 9
Auto break-in, petit larceny, 2:50 a.m.
Senate Street Garage, 1600 Senate St.
While responding to a call about suspicious behavior, officers saw David Ford, Justin Wilson, Khristopher Holmes and Jerome Swain crouching beside a car. They ran, but were caught.
Estimated value: $199
Reporting officer: J. Velders
